By Product Type
Mechanical Press:
Mechanical presses are among the most commonly used deep drawing machines, known for their high speed and efficiency in handling large volumes of production. These machines operate on a crankshaft mechanism, which transforms rotary motion into linear motion, enabling the rapid and consistent forming of metal sheets. The durability and robustness of mechanical presses make them suitable for heavy-duty applications, particularly in industries such as automotive and industrial machinery, where high precision and repeatability are crucial. The ability to adapt to various tooling configurations also enhances their versatility, allowing manufacturers to produce a wide range of parts from different materials. Furthermore, as the demand for high-speed production increases, mechanical presses continue to evolve, incorporating advanced control systems and features that facilitate quick changeovers and improved process management.
Hydraulic Press:
Hydraulic presses utilize hydraulic force to facilitate the deep drawing process, making them ideal for applications that require significant force and precision. These machines are capable of exerting high pressure, which allows for the effective forming of thicker materials that mechanical presses may struggle with. The design of hydraulic presses often includes adjustable settings for pressure and speed, which provides operators with enhanced control over the manufacturing process. This flexibility is particularly beneficial in industries where the complexity of shapes and materials can vary significantly, such as in aerospace and heavy-duty machinery. As sustainability becomes a key focus in manufacturing, hydraulic presses are also being designed to optimize energy usage and minimize waste, further enhancing their appeal in modern production environments.
Servo Press:
Servo presses represent a cutting-edge advancement in deep drawing technology, utilizing servo motors to control the movement of the press with exceptional precision. This technology allows for real-time adjustments in speed, force, and stroke length, enabling manufacturers to achieve superior forming accuracy and reduced cycle times. The operational flexibility of servo presses makes them suitable for a wide array of applications, from delicate electronic components to robust automotive parts. Additionally, as manufacturers strive for lean production practices, servo presses help minimize energy consumption and material waste while maximizing throughput. The ongoing innovations in servo technology are expected to drive their adoption in various sectors, as companies seek to improve efficiency and product quality.
Pneumatic Press:
Pneumatic presses utilize compressed air to facilitate the deep drawing process, making them a suitable choice for lighter applications where high force is not as critical. These machines are typically more cost-effective and easier to maintain compared to their hydraulic counterparts, making them an attractive option for small and medium-sized enterprises. Pneumatic presses provide a fast response time and are capable of high-speed operations, which is beneficial in production environments that require quick cycle times. They are commonly used in applications such as electronics and small metal parts manufacturing, where speed and cost efficiency are key considerations. As manufacturers continue to seek ways to streamline operations, pneumatic presses are likely to see increased adoption in various industries.
